MES研发如何降低系统故障率?
随着我国制造业的快速发展,企业对生产过程的实时监控和管理提出了更高的要求。制造执行系统(MES)作为连接生产现场与上层管理系统的桥梁,在提高生产效率、降低生产成本、提高产品质量等方面发挥着重要作用。然而,MES系统在实际应用过程中,故障率较高,给企业带来了极大的困扰。本文将从MES研发的角度,探讨如何降低系统故障率。
一、MES系统故障的原因分析
- 系统设计不合理
MES系统设计不合理是导致故障频发的主要原因之一。设计过程中,未充分考虑现场实际需求、生产流程以及用户操作习惯,导致系统在运行过程中出现诸多问题。
- 硬件设备老化
随着使用年限的增长,硬件设备性能逐渐下降,容易出现故障。此外,部分企业对硬件设备的维护保养不到位,进一步加剧了硬件设备的老化。
- 软件缺陷
MES系统软件在开发过程中,可能存在设计缺陷、代码错误等问题,导致系统运行不稳定。同时,软件版本更新频繁,也可能引发兼容性问题。
- 用户操作失误
用户操作失误是导致MES系统故障的常见原因。部分用户对系统操作不熟悉,盲目操作,导致系统崩溃或数据丢失。
- 网络环境不稳定
MES系统依赖网络环境进行数据传输,网络环境不稳定会导致数据传输失败、系统运行缓慢等问题。
二、降低MES系统故障率的策略
- 优化系统设计
(1)深入了解现场需求:在MES系统设计过程中,要充分了解现场生产流程、用户操作习惯等,确保系统设计符合实际需求。
(2)模块化设计:将MES系统划分为多个模块,便于后期维护和升级。
(3)遵循标准化原则:遵循国际标准和国家标准,确保系统兼容性和稳定性。
- 提高硬件设备质量
(1)选用优质硬件设备:在采购硬件设备时,要选择品牌信誉好、性能稳定的设备。
(2)加强硬件设备维护:定期对硬件设备进行维护保养,确保设备性能。
- 提升软件质量
(1)严格软件开发流程:遵循软件开发规范,确保代码质量。
(2)进行充分测试:在软件上线前,进行充分的测试,确保系统稳定运行。
(3)版本控制:对软件版本进行严格控制,避免版本冲突。
- 加强用户培训
(1)制定详细的培训计划:针对不同岗位的用户,制定相应的培训计划。
(2)开展实战演练:通过实战演练,提高用户操作熟练度。
- 确保网络环境稳定
(1)优化网络架构:合理规划网络架构,提高网络传输速度。
(2)加强网络安全防护:防止网络攻击,确保数据传输安全。
- 建立完善的故障处理机制
(1)建立故障处理流程:明确故障处理流程,提高故障处理效率。
(2)建立故障数据库:收集故障信息,为后续故障处理提供依据。
三、总结
MES系统故障对企业生产带来严重影响。通过优化系统设计、提高硬件设备质量、提升软件质量、加强用户培训、确保网络环境稳定以及建立完善的故障处理机制,可以有效降低MES系统故障率,提高企业生产效率。企业应重视MES系统的研发与维护,为我国制造业的持续发展贡献力量。
猜你喜欢:机床联网